Allah says in the Holy Quran Chapter 7 Surah Aaraf verses 80-82: And We sent Lot as a Messenger.  And he said to his people, “Have you become so shameless that you commit such indecent acts as no one committed before you in the world?  You gratify your lust with men instead of women.  Indeed you are a people who are transgressors of all limits!”  But the only answer his people gave was, “turn out these people from your habitations for they pose to be very pious.”

Allah says in the Holy Quran Chapter 11 Surah Hud verses 82-83: Accordingly,  when the time of the execution of Our judgement came (for the people of Lot),  We turned the habitation upside down and rained on it stones of baked clay,  each of which had been specifically marked by your Lord.   And such a scourge is not far from the tyrannous people!
